Poll GET /v3/jobs/{handle} for status; solutions typically complete within two minutes for schools under forty classes. On-call engineers investigating stuck jobs should check the Loomwatch queue depth first, since solver timeouts are almost always queue backpressure rather than constraint errors. All requests to the internal solver require bearer authentication, and the current on-call key appears below.

app token of fajop-fahif = qvz4-AnML

Handover note — for the facilities desk. Ilona: the landlord's site audit for Garrow Point is Thursday morning. Two assessors will check fire doors, risers, and the plant room. Escort them at all times and log each area visited. They'll need temporary access throughout; issue them the visitor pass noted below.

door code, hahop-bawif: bdg-B-76

Confirm three things. First, the dependency graph in `rebuild.map` is updated whenever a template gains a new data source; a missed edge means stale pages ship silently. Second, the content hash comparison uses the normalized output, not raw source, or trivial whitespace edits trigger full rebuilds. Third, the cache invalidation fanout stays under 500 pages per commit. If any check is unclear, or you suspect a graph regression, write to the build-systems maintainers at the address below.

alerts address for kafof-bagag: kasael@olvarqdyn.corp

**Q: A group of interns arrives Monday — does this change contractor access?**

Yes, briefly. Maybridge Systems is onboarding 30 interns at Keller House on Monday and Tuesday. The main lobby will be congested 08:30–10:00, so contractors should use the east entrance on Farrow Street during that window. Sign-in remains at the east desk; bring your work order reference. Parking bays 4–7 are reserved for intern orientation both days. The east entrance keypad is active for registered contractors; enter using the code below.

staff pass of taduf-yahig = bdg-BPNIR-70343